7th Annual Beauty and the Beast Throwdown 2023
About This Competition
This competition is a CO-ED, 4 person comp. for the Novice and Intermediate divisions.
STANDARDS:
INTERMEDIATE Should be able to do pull-ups; Double unders; HSPU; dips; overhead squats; rope climbs. MAX METCON WEIGHTS: Snatch 135/95; C&J; 185/125; Deadlifts 315/245. The intermediate division WILL NOT HAVE: Muscle-ups; chest-to-bar pull-ups; strict HSPU; pistols.
NOVICE DIVISION: WILL NOT HAVE: pull-ups; handstand push-ups; overhead squats; dips; double unders. If there are any workouts a team can not complete as written, we will scale that workout down to their skill level however, that team will not be able to score any higher than those who completed the workout as written so everyone can come out and play yet still be fair! MAX METCON WEIGHTS: Snatch 95/65; C&J 135/95; Deadlifts 225/145.
Top 5 in each division will compete in a finals workout!
Tie break will go by a teams highest finish in all workouts including the finals; then continue to go to the next highest place...
There will be no refunds!
Teams will be allowed to change divisions until Monday the 1st of May (the same day registration closes).

Workouts
Finals workout score "A" total calories of all the rowing of all 4 athletes!
TEAM WILL BREAK INTO 2 COED TEAMS.
START BOTH WORKOUTS AT THE SAME TIME.
ONE TEAM ON THE ROWERS TO START AN 8:00 ROW FOR CALORIES.
TEAM TWO WILL FINISH ONE ROUND THEN SWITCH:
25 TANDEM HSPU (TOGETHER AT LOCK OUT)
25 SINGLE JUMP ROPE - 50 SINGLE CROSSOVER - 75 D.U. (one person working)
25 TANDEM HANGING SAND BAG CLEANS (TOGETHER AT TOP / SHOW CONTROL)
NOVICE COMPLETE:
35 TANDEM PUSH UPS (ON A BOX)
25 SINGLE UNDERS - 50 BAR HOPS - 75 SINGLE UNDERS (ONE PERSON WORKING)
15 TANDEM SAND BAG CLEANS (SHOW CONTROL)
Teams will switch when the round of HSPU/JUMP ROPE/SAND BAG is completed then the team that was on the rower must complete the same round and the team that just completed the round gets on the rower to finish the 8:00.
The row score is Cal. in 8:00 minutes. Score 2 is time to complete the 2 rnds of the HSPU/JUMP ROPE/SAND BAG (One round per coed team of 2) (10:00 cap on the two rounds)
TWO ROWERS will be used for the rowing so both athletes will be rowing at the same time.
SAND BAG weights are 100/70 for both divisions.
JUMP ROPE is completed one time with one person working and partners can switch as needed
17:00 CAP
300 METER CO-ED SLED DRAG. ONE MAN / ONE WOMAN ON A SINGLE SLED. LOADED WITH 135 INT & 95 FOR NOVICE. (ALL ATHLETES COMPLETE THE 300 METERS BUT ONLY 2 PULLING THE SLED)
** 25-20-15-10 TWO PERSON (SAME SEX) - SINGLE DB BURPEE BOX STEP OVERS. ONE BOX 24/20 (FLIP BOX AS NEEDED). ATHLETES WORK TOGETHER IN A CRISS CROSS FASHION OVER THE BOX. INTER=50/35# NOV=35/25#
** 5 ROPE CLIMBS. (NOVICE=20 RING ROWS). ONE ROPE. DOES NOT HAVE TO BE SHARED AMONGST TEAM (ONE PERSON COULD DO ALL 5)
THE WORKOUT WILL END WITH THE 10 BURPEE BOX STEP OVERS IN THE 4TH ROUND, NOT ON THE 5 ROPE CLIMBS FOR SAFETY!
--- ATHLETES MAY CHANGE AT ANY TIME BUT COED MUST ALWAYS BE COED AND SAME SEX MUST ALWAYS STAY SAME SEX.
--- TO SWITCH ATHLETES ON THE SLED, THE SLED MUST BE STOPPED.
--- MUST SHOW CONTROL AT THE BOTTOM OF EACH ROPE CLIMB DESCENT!!!
10:00 FOR REPS OF G2OH. (5:00 FOR THE MEN THEN IMMEDIATELY FOLLOWING THEM THE WOMAN GET 5:00)
0:00-5:00 MEN WORKING (ONE PERSON AT A TIME)
** 0:00-3:00 BUY IN OF 50 CAL ECHO BIKE (novice = 40 calories) THEN IN THE REMAINING TIME OF THE 3:00, AMRAP OF GROUND TO OVERHEAD (G2OH) AT 135 LBS. Novice = 115
** 3:00-4:00 AMRAP OF G2OH AT 185 LBS. Novice = 155
** 4:00-5:00 AMRAP OF G2OH AT 225 LBS. Novice = 185
5:00-10:00 THE BEAUTIES TURN TO DO THE SAME!!!
** 5:00-8:00 BUY IN OF 40 CAL ECHO BIKE (novice = 30 cal) THEN IN THE REMAINING TIME OF THE 3:00 AMRAP OF G2OH AT 95 LBS. Novice = 65
** 9:00-9:00 AMRAP OF G2OH AT 125 LBS. Novice = 95
** 9:00-10:00 AMRAP OF G2OH AT 155 LBS. Novice = 125
1 BIKE AND 1 BAR; TEAM MATES CAN ADD THE WEIGHTS (ladies change the mens/vice versa)
* ONE PERSON WORKING AT A TIME AND ATHLETES CAN CHANGE AT ANY TIME
* G2OH MEANS YOU CAN USE ANY MOVE TO GET THE BAR FROM THE GROUND TO OVERHEAD
* LIGHT WEIGHT COUNTS AS = 1 REP / MEDIUM WEIGHT = 2 REPS / HEAVY WEIGHT = 3 REPS
* THE MOVEMENT MUST BE COMPLETED BY THE END OF THE TIME FRAME FOR IT TO COUNT
4 ROUNDS FOR TIME (9:00 CAP)
12 THRUSTERS - 24 TTB
THRUSTERS ARE DONE BY ALL 4 ATHLETS AT THE SAME TIME. ONE MAN AND ONE WOMAN WITH A BARBELL THE OTHER 2 WITH DB'S.
** INTERMEDIATE BARBELL 95/65 --- DB'S 50/35
** NOVICE BARBELL 75/55 --- DB'S 35/25
** ALL 4 ATHLETES MUST BE TOGETHER AT THE TOP OF EACH REP
TTB ARE DONE BY ONE PERSON AT A TIME AND EACH ATHLETE MUST COMPLETE A ROUND OF THE 24 TTB --- NOVICE WILL COMPLETE TOES TO WAIST LEVEL.
ATHLETES MAY SWITCH BETWEEN DB AND BARBELL AT ANY TIME
TTB CAN BE DONE IN ANY ATHLETE ORDER BUT EACH ATHLETE MUST DO ONE SET OF THE 24.
